Understanding the difference between natural and manufactured citric acid

When most people think of citric acid, they picture the natural acid found in citrus fruits like lemons and limes. However, the vast majority of citric acid used in processed foods, drinks, and supplements is a manufactured version, produced by fermenting sugars with a strain of the black mold Aspergillus niger. This distinction is critical because while the molecular structure is identical, the manufacturing process can leave behind trace amounts of mold byproducts or proteins that may trigger inflammatory reactions in sensitive individuals.

Understanding your body's specific sensitivities and the source of the citric acid you consume is paramount for managing your diet effectively.

Who should avoid citric acid?

Individuals with digestive and gastrointestinal conditions

For those with sensitive digestive systems, particularly conditions like Gastroesophageal Reflux Disease (GERD) or acid reflux, high intake of citric acid can be problematic. Acidic foods relax the lower esophageal sphincter, allowing stomach acid to flow back into the esophagus and worsen symptoms like heartburn. While diluted lemon water may sometimes help some individuals, many with GERD find that all forms of high-acid food and drink, including processed items containing manufactured citric acid, exacerbate their symptoms.

People with dental health concerns

Frequent exposure to citric acid can contribute to the erosion of tooth enamel, the protective outer layer of your teeth. Once enamel is gone, it cannot grow back, leading to increased sensitivity, yellowing, and a higher risk of cavities. This is particularly a risk with prolonged sipping of acidic beverages, such as soda, sports drinks, and even fruit juices, which often contain manufactured citric acid. While brushing immediately after consuming acidic items is often discouraged as it can further damage softened enamel, rinsing with water or waiting at least 30 minutes can help mitigate the risk.

Individuals with mold sensitivities and allergies

Because approximately 99% of manufactured citric acid is produced using the fungus Aspergillus niger, it poses a risk for individuals with mold sensitivities or compromised immune systems. A 2018 report found that some patients experienced significant inflammatory reactions, including joint pain, muscular aches, and respiratory symptoms, after consuming foods containing manufactured citric acid. The authors suggested that these reactions were likely due to residual mold proteins or other byproducts, not the citric acid molecule itself. People with known mold allergies or chronic inflammatory conditions like fibromyalgia should be especially cautious.

Those with specific kidney conditions and on certain medications

While citric acid is often used therapeutically to prevent certain kidney stones by making urine less acidic, it's not safe for all kidney patients. Individuals with severe kidney failure or certain conditions leading to high potassium levels (hyperkalemia) should not take citric acid-based medications without strict medical supervision. Citrates, the salts derived from citric acid, can also interact with certain medications. This includes:

  • Aluminum-containing antacids, which can increase aluminum absorption and risk of toxicity.
  • Tetracycline antibiotics, as the efficacy can be decreased.
  • Potassium-sparing diuretics, which can dangerously raise potassium levels.
  • Urinary alkalinizers, which are sometimes prescribed in specific medical contexts.

People with other inflammatory disorders

Beyond specific mold allergies, anecdotal reports and limited studies suggest manufactured citric acid might exacerbate symptoms in individuals with general chronic inflammatory conditions. This is hypothesized to be due to the potential for the additive to trigger an immune response in susceptible individuals. Patients with inflammatory conditions like asthma, juvenile idiopathic arthritis, or autism spectrum disorder have been observed to have worsened inflammatory symptoms after ingesting manufactured citric acid. A thorough investigation into this issue is warranted, and in the meantime, avoiding the additive may be prudent for those with unexplained inflammatory issues.
